United Way of Northern California (UWNC) will offer free tax preparation services to Shasta County residents, February 6 through April 17, 2018, through the Internal Revenue Service's Volunteer Income Tax Assistance (VITA) program.
The VITA program offers tax preparation and e-filing to individuals and families who make less than $60,000 a year. The program runs with the help of volunteers who are trained and certified according to IRS standards. This is UWNC's first year hosting as the Shasta County VITA site; previously, the program was offered through Goodwill.
VITA helps put earnings back in the pockets of low- to moderate-income workers in the form of tax refunds and tax credits. The free service also saves taxpayers the expense of tax preparation services, which average about $300.
"Paying for taxes can feel very overwhelming for low-income residents, and many are unaware of accessible tax benefits like the Earned Income Tax Credit, which can qualify them for as much as $6,000 back. The VITA program allows them to keep the money they work hard to make, so they can get ahead and achieve financial stability," said Christina Gutierrez, Communications & Outreach Specialist for UWNC.
